A great wash day involves a combination of gentle cleansing, deep conditioning, and careful detangling to avoid breakage. I’ve found that using sulfate-free shampoos and rich conditioners leaves my hair moisturized without stripping natural oils. Applying a leave-in conditioner and styling product while my hair is still wet helps lock in moisture and adds definition. One key tip I learned is to be patient. Rushing through the wash day can result in frizz or uneven curl patterns. Instead, I take my time, enjoying the process as a form of self-care. I also use a microfiber towel to dry my hair gently and avoid damaging the curls. Tracking the results of each wash day routine helps me notice what works best for my hair type.
